The Benefits Of Resitting Maths GCSE: A Second Chance To Succeed

With the increase in competition for university placements and job opportunities, it has become more important than ever to have a strong academic record For many students, achieving a good grade in Maths GCSE is a crucial stepping stone towards their future success However, not everyone is able to achieve the desired grade on their first attempt This is where the option to resit Maths GCSE comes into play.

Resitting Maths GCSE can offer students a second chance to improve their grades and unlock new opportunities for their academic and professional careers In this article, we will explore the benefits of resitting Maths GCSE and how it can positively impact a student’s future.

One of the main advantages of resitting Maths GCSE is the opportunity to demonstrate improvement and growth For students who may have struggled with the subject on their first attempt, resitting allows them to show how they have developed their skills and knowledge over time This can be particularly valuable for university applications and job interviews, where a strong academic record is often a key requirement.

Furthermore, resitting Maths GCSE can also help students to build their confidence and self-esteem By taking the time to review the material and work on areas of weakness, students can feel more prepared and in control of their learning This sense of achievement can be incredibly empowering and motivate students to continue striving for success in their academic pursuits.
